Position

Asterisk is seeking a seasoned Experiential Designer to join our Austin team as we create brand experiences, help users navigate their surroundings, and facilitate interactions between people and the built environment.

The right candidate brings a design portfolio that demonstrates mature strategic and creative thinking with an emphasis on signage, wayfinding, and placemaking; proven understanding of technical and code-related design requirements; the know-how to work with fabricators and installers to take great design from paper to reality; the ability to work collaboratively and enthusiastically with clients and colleagues; exceptional professional references; and a drive to develop and grow along with our firm.

You know the history of art, design, and architecture and keep up with trends in all three. You understand as much about scale as you do about typography. You balance a left-brain understanding of function with an expansive right-brain capacity to create delightful experiences. You know how to talk about design and realize that half of doing great work is selling great work. Your vacation photos include references of signage and design in the public realm.

Your responsibilities

  • Join in the development of the firm’s experiential design engagements from strategy and design to documentation and implementation of signage, wayfinding, placemaking, and donor recognition systems
  • Partner with firm leadership and colleagues to define, design, and implement turnkey branding engagements via signage, art, exhibits, or installations
  • Engage with clients and consultants in architecture and interiors to define and create seamlessly integrated experiences
  • Deliver thoughtful client presentations that balance creativity with a clear understanding of goals and priorities
  • Produce and/or oversee thorough documentation sets for use in the production of our work by fabricators and other partners, including the development of schematic through design intent drawings; sign location plans and message schedules; and the review of shop drawings and samples
  • Actively manage multiple projects at once within the reality of budgets and deadlines Build relationships with our clients, partners, and vendors
  • Maintain a current understanding of the role of technology in the built environment
  • Identify and shape new business opportunities including scope, proposal, and schedule development
  • Cultivate new fabricator and vendor relationships
  • Collaborate with vendors to execute viable, cost-effective design solutions
  • Contribute to the development of the firm’s culture and its social media and marketing assets
  • Visit job sites before, during, and after construction to survey conditions and provide quality assurance review. While the majority of time will be spent working in the office (or occasionally remotely), the position may require the ability to navigate fabrication shops and active construction sites.
